CSR Targets, Achievements, and Issues in Fiscal 2011

KDDI is working to resolve a number of issues, including its "four material issues for CSR." The chart below provides an overview of principal targets and achievements during FY2011, and reports our main targets for FY2012.

[Evaluation standard] A+: Significant achievements made on the issue A: Certain achievements were made
  B: Action was taken, but with no achievements C: No achievement was made or no action was taken

Increasing level of highly reliable communications
  • Having received administrative guidance from the Ministry of Internal Affairs and Communications in relation to the disruption of communications, introduced countermeasures and prepared a system to prevent the recurrence of major accidents
  • Increased communication speed using "EV-DO Multi-Carrier" technology
  • Eased data communication congestion using "EV-DO Advance" technology
B

Promotion of "Green by ICT" through such initiatives as enhancing tribrid base station functions
  • Conducted launch of "Type-VII" radio equipment for wireless mobile phone base stations that requires no air conditioning
  • Began selling common smartphone adapter that boosts charging efficiency more than 10% and achieves a stand-by power savings of approximately 20%
A+

Labour Practices and Human Rights Support for employees' work-life balance
  • Introduced "Adjustable Work Hour System" allowing employees on shortened hours for childcare or nursing care purposes to balance work hours on a monthly basis
  • Held a forum on returning to work following childcare absences
  • Held "Balancing Work and Nursing Care Lecture"
  • Expanded teleworking system
A
